Name the number property illustrated by thisequation:-2(–3 + 7) = -2(-3) + (-2)(7)​

Mathematics
2 answers:
erica [24]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

The distributive property of multiplication

Step-by-step explanation:

<u>explanation</u>:-

The distributive property of multiplication states that when a number is multiplied by the sum of two numbers, the first can be distributed to both of those numbers and multiplied by each of them separately,then adding the two products together for the same result as multiplying the first number by sum.

a(b+c) = a.b + a.c

so -2 ( -3+7) = -2(-3) + (-2)(7)

   -8  =  6 -14

   -8 = - 8

The heights (in inches) and pulse rates (in beats per minute) for a sample of 40 women were measured. Using technology with the
Viktor [21]

Answer:

There is not sufficient evidence  to support the claim that there is a linear correlation between the heights and pulse rates of women

Step-by-step explanation:

The correlation coefficient between the variables h(height in inches) and pulse rates (in beats per minute) is 0.202

Sample size n=40

Level of significane alpha = 0.01

Create null and alternate hypothesis as:

H0: r=0

Ha: r not equal 0

(Two tailed test at 1% significance level)

Sample r = 0.202

r difference = 0.202

test statistic t = \frac{r\sqrt{n-2} }{\sqrt{1-r^2} } \\=\frac{0.202(\sqrt{38} )}{\sqrt{0.9592} } \\=\frac{1.25}{0.9794} \\=1.271

df =n-2 =38

t critical value for 0.01 and df =38 is 2.704

Since our test statistic lies below 2.704, we accept null hypothesis

There is not sufficient evidence  to support the claim that there is a linear correlation between the heights and pulse rates of women
